1 Front Suspension problem of the 1999 Buick Lesabre

Failure Date: 08/16/2011

The contact owns a 1999 Buick Lesabre. The contact stated that while driving over a pothole at a low speed, the strut housing on the front passenger side failed and the hood popped open. The vehicle was taken to a local garage and the contact was informed that the wheel welding was defective and caused the failure. The vehicle was not repaired. The failure and the current mileages were 124,156.

2 Front Suspension problem of the 2005 Buick Lesabre

Failure Date: 03/08/2007

The contact owns a 2005 Buick Lesabre. While driving 60 mph or greater, the front wheels, steering wheel and the floor boards would shake and vibrate. The dealer stated that the tires should be replaced. The dealer replaced the tires; however, the failure continued to occur. The contact took the vehicle to another dealer and they stated that the vehicle had to be forced balanced. The dealer made the repair; however, the failure continued to occur. There is a service bulletin for the suspension (NHTSA item #10011691). As of December 5, 2007, the dealer had not repaired the vehicle. The current mileage was 11,000 and failure mileage was 1,244.

4 Front Suspension problem of the 2004 Buick Lesabre

Failure Date: 11/15/2004

My 2004 Buick Lesabre has had front vibration since it was new. Tires have been replace twice, two wheels have been replaced due to slight imperfections, wheels have been balance numerous time. The dealer did some extensive testing and eventually the vibration was within manufacturer's tolerance. They refused to take further action. The front end continues to vibrate and the car now has 33,000 miles.
